Crash in Windows XP with 5.5 and 6

I'm running Windows XP Professional SP3 in Spanish. I read that IE Tester has problems with XP+IE6 so I upgraded to IE7, reboot and finally installed IE Tester v0.2.3.

My problem is that I cannot browse with 5.5 or 6 tabs. As soon as I load a web site (anyone, e.g. Google) IE Tester crashes (something about kernel32.dll). I can only load successfully the "about:blank" page (actually, I had to change IE Tester home page so I could even open the tabs). Both 7 and 8 work fine.

My coworker runs a similar configuration without any problem; the main difference seems to be that he's running Windows XP SP2 rather than SP3. Is there anything I can do to fix this?

Re: Crash in Windows XP with 5.5 and 6

Hi,

I just tested with a SP3 virtual machine and I can open and browser with IE5.5 and IE6 tabs without troubles.

Do you have any ie add-ons installed ? Maybe this can have an impact.

Re: Crash in Windows XP with 5.5 and 6

You're right. I had "Internet Explorer Developer Toolbar" installed. I've removed it (it didn't even show up in my brand new IE7 so it wasn't of any use) and everything runs smoothly now.

Re: Crash in Windows XP with 5.5 and 6

Found another crasher : Adobe PDF toolbar in IE7
This toolbar is installed by Adobe Acrobat 9 pro.
The symptoms are those mentioned earlier in this thread : IE5.5 and IE6 tabs crashing as soon as they were opened, IE7 and IE8 tabs doing allright.
